Where to Go

There are plenty of things to see and do in Columbus, so you're sure to find something to keep you busy. Here are a few of the most popular attractions:

  • Franklin Park Conservatory and Botanical Gardens: This is a beautiful park with a variety of gardens, including a Japanese garden, a rose garden, and a butterfly garden.
  • Columbus Zoo and Aquarium: This is one of the largest zoos in the country, and it is home to a variety of animals from around the world.
  • The Ohio State University: This is a large university with a beautiful campus, and it is home to a number of museums and other attractions.
  • COSI: This is a science museum that is fun for all ages, and it is home to a variety of interactive exhibits.
